Alan Vey is the CEO and founder of Aventus, a PolkadotDOT/USD parachain that describes itself as an enterprise-grade Layer 2 blockchain that marries the scale of a permissioned blockchain with the security and interoperability of public blockchains. US inflation exceeded forecasts in August after fuel prices rose, but underlying price pressures eased. The headline rate of consumer prices rose 3.7 per cent year on year, according to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, up from 3.2 per cent in July and higher than consensus forecasts of 3.6 per cent.
